Insert or delete a comment Select the content you want to comment on. Go to Review New Comment. Type your comment. If you want to make changes to any of your comments, just go back and edit them. To reply to a comment, go to the comment, and select Reply.
The comment text will appear in the review pane. Double-tap where you want the comment to appear. On the context menu, scroll to the right and then tap New Comment. Tap highlighted text to open the comment pane.
Log-files are Stata output files. They also include the documentation of what you did and also your results. A new do-file starts with opening a log file and ends with closing the log. You can add comments to your do-file using and asterisk (*) in front of the comment text, as in the example above.
Insert a comment Select the text you want to comment on, or click at the end of the text. On the Review tab, click New Comment. Type your comment. Word shows your comment in a balloon in the documents margin.
